Astronaut Lisa Marie Nowak is being charged with attempted kidnapping, battery, and attempted vehicle burglary after she drove from Texas to Florida to confront Colleen Shipman, the "other woman" in a relationship with fellow astronaut Bill Oefelein.  Nowak came bearing all the normal stalker equipment:  Trench coat, wig, knife, BB pistol, and latex gloves.  The article says police "also found diapers, which Nowak said she used so she wouldn't have to stop on the 1,000-mile drive."  Apparently, astronauts are given special purpose diapers to be worn during space walks, takeoff, and reentry.  To this, I have two things to say:
